Jazmyne started receiving another dose of chemotherapy today. Part of the regiment now that she has received transplant. This chemo is to help with graft versus host disease (GVHD).
With any chemotherapy the side effects that come with are nausea, exhausted, high blood pressure, fevers, vomiting, diarrhea, loss of appetitie. And our girl has been having all these symptoms all day.
And If things couldn’t any worse for her they had to access her medi-port with a needle for the first time so her anxiety was high.

With fevers protocol is to check all lines medi-port, and the 2 central lines (white and red port)for possible infections by withdrawing blood cultures to check for any potential infections or bacteria growth. Medi-port and red line port released blood with no complications. But white line port is clogged, it won’t withdrawal blood. Now a medication needs to given to help release the blockage. Picture a clogged drain and you need some Drano to clear the clog. And just like Drano it needs to seat in the line to release the line.
